Alpha-N-Acetylglucosaminidase — lysosomal enzyme deficient in Sanfilippo syndrome type B, involved in glycosaminoglycan degradation and neurodegeneration

| Gene Symbol | NAGLU |
| Full Name | Alpha-N-Acetylglucosaminidase |
| Protein Type | Enzyme |
| Function | NAGLU encodes alpha-N-acetylglucosaminidase, a lysosomal enzyme that catalyzes the N-acetylglucosaminide hydrolysis in heparan sulfate glycosaminoglycans. |
| Molecular Weight | 73.9 kDa |
| Amino Acids | 739 aa |
